## Fix audio drift in Hallwright guide app

Fixes stuttering playback reported by visitors at the Verrow Gallery exhibit. Root cause: buffer underruns on older devices when switching tracks near beacons. Support team: tell users to update; no settings changes needed on their end. This PR enlarges the prefetch buffer and adds a beacon debounce. The tuned values are listed here.

tuning table, fajop-hafog:
WEIGHTS = {
    "soriel": 277,
    "belael": 101,
}

**Ticket: planner regression — config drift on Quillbase replicas**

Replica set `qb-east` shows query plans diverging from primary since last week's patch. Root cause: planner tuning params drifted after a manual hotfix was never backported. Symptoms: seq scans on large joins, p99 up 4x. Fix: realign replicas to the canonical settings. Canonical planner configuration follows.

config for kadug-yahop:
quenwyn:
  pin: 2459
  metrics_host: metrics.quenwyn.lumicsys.internal
  tenant: julax
  seal: seal_0d5ead96

### Sweeper cadence

Quick recap for the sync: the Driftnet sweeper walks every tenant namespace looking for orphaned volumes and stale snapshots. Too aggressive and we race live provisioning; too lazy and storage costs creep. We settled on a staggered scan with per-tenant rate caps. The knobs we landed on are listed below.

constants for tahag-tajef:
QUOTAS = {
    "oliwyn": 5,
    "zorael": 10,
    "druix": 2,
    "quenix": 2,
}